Rising Adoption in Sustainable Food Preservation
The increasing demand for bio-based propionic acid in food preservation reflects a broader industry shift toward sustainable and natural ingredients. Food manufacturers are integrating bio-based alternatives to replace synthetic preservatives, aligning with regulatory preferences and consumer demand for clean-label products. For instance, as per industry reports, in January 2025, FDA announced the permanent ban on utilization of Red Dye No. 3 in food products. This is a synthetic dye that has exhibited the chances of triggering cancer. This increase in banning activities on synthetic chemicals will notably propel product demand. Moreover, the antimicrobial efficacy of propionic acid against molds and bacteria makes it a preferred solution for extending shelf life in bakery and dairy products. Advancements in fermentation technology are optimizing production efficiency, reducing reliance on fossil-based chemicals. Bio-based propionic acid is gaining traction in agricultural and livestock sectors due to its role in inhibiting microbial growth in animal feed. The rising focus on reducing synthetic additives and promoting natural feed preservatives is driving its adoption. Its effectiveness in preventing mold contamination enhances feed quality, ensuring better animal health and productivity. Regulatory frameworks encouraging sustainable feed solutions and the ban on antibiotic growth promoters are further supporting market expansion. For instance, in November 2024, FSSAI, India, announced plans to ban antibiotic growth promoters to mitigate emerging risks associated with antimicrobial resistance. The food safety body will implement more stringent policies to regulate residues of antibiotics in food products such as poultry, meat, eggs, etc. The implementation will be effective from April 2025. In addition, innovations in bio-based fermentation processes are improving cost-effectiveness and scalability, strengthening its position as a natural alternative to synthetic acids.
